Subject: Varnstream GPU memory profiler — release candidate ready for security review

Team, the RC of the Varnstream GPU memory profiling toolkit is staged. For the security review, please note: the profiler attaches via the sandboxed Kestrel agent only, samples allocation headers without reading tensor payloads, and writes results to the scoped artifacts bucket with a 72-hour retention. No kernel module changes this cycle. The signed manifest covers all three shared libraries. The build can be verified against the token below.

session token of kagup-hahaf = htk3_2b8

Internal Memo — Q2 Cash-Flow Forecast

Board colleagues, the short version: Q2 looks tighter than Q1 but manageable. The Pellwick contract pays late in the quarter, so we'll dip into the revolver for roughly three weeks in May. Nothing alarming — receivables are otherwise healthy and the Torvale launch costs came in under plan. Full model at the next meeting. The relevant note on our plans follows.

confidential, bawip-fahap: Gross margin on Ulaael came in at 5 percent against a plan of 10 percent. Only 5 of the 100 pilot accounts renewed Ulaael, so a churn review is set for July 1.

## Tuning

The receipt mailer (Almsgate) batches donation receipts and sends through the Thornquay relay. On-call: if the queue backs up, resist the urge to crank batch size — the relay rate-limits per connection, and bigger batches just mean bigger retries. Scale worker count first, then shorten the flush interval. Dedupe window must stay longer than the retry horizon or donors get duplicate receipts, which generates tickets. All knobs live in one place and are read at worker start. Current production values follow.

tuning table, kajop-yafof:
QUOTAS = {
    "wenath": 10,
    "ulaael": 5,
}